Output 80aa5d07c8e9d3c85a50dd2a2152eb44a8c3d76b1a4e1b7179b7ec3e0b9a4e41:25

value
43259000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c80f3eaa01cb42e0d8388de77cadaac9c4080e OP_EQUAL
address
363fLwXnZ9jyDsurFbEgoSwGMvZBcuyqUa
transaction
80aa5d07c8e9d3c85a50dd2a2152eb44a8c3d76b1a4e1b7179b7ec3e0b9a4e41
confirmations
265200
spent
true